RECALL RECALL ③Press recall button again to return to the time/calendar mode. 10.PRECAUTIONS (1)When the power switch of the printer is turned on during the measurement, the data measured thereafter will be printed out. (2)While the printer is printing out, do not pull out the roll paper or do not pull it back. Also, do not operate the stopwatch without installing the roll paper on the printer, as this will cause a malfunction of the printer.
